CAMERON, Justice.

The Arizona Commission on Judicial Qualifications found that the respondent, Kelly Haddad, Justice of the Peace, Pinal County, Arizona, violated Canons One, Two and Three of the Code of Judicial Conduct, Rule 45, Rules of the Supreme Court, 17A A.R.S., and Article 6.1, § 4 of the Constitution of the State of Arizona, and censure was recommended.
